The Benefits And Challenges Of Attending Boarding Schools

Boarding schools are educational institutions where students live on campus during the school term These schools have been around for centuries and continue to be a popular choice for many families around the world There are various benefits and challenges associated with attending boarding schools, making them a unique and enriching experience for students.

One of the primary benefits of attending a boarding school is the immersive learning environment it provides Students are surrounded by their peers and teachers 24/7, creating a tight-knit community that fosters academic and personal growth The constant presence of teachers and mentors allows for more individualized attention and support, enhancing the overall learning experience for students Additionally, boarding schools often have top-notch facilities and resources that offer students opportunities for hands-on learning and exploration in various fields such as arts, sports, and sciences.

Furthermore, boarding schools help students develop essential life skills such as independence, self-discipline, and time management Living away from home teaches students how to take care of themselves, manage their time effectively, and navigate social relationships with their peers These skills are invaluable and prepare students for the challenges they will face in college and beyond Boarding schools also promote a sense of responsibility and accountability among students, as they must adhere to strict schedules and rules while living on campus.

Another benefit of attending a boarding school is the diverse and inclusive community it creates Students from different backgrounds, cultures, and countries come together in a boarding school environment, enriching their educational experience and broadening their perspectives The diverse student body fosters tolerance, empathy, and understanding among students, preparing them to thrive in a globalized world Boarding schools often have robust international exchange programs that allow students to travel abroad and immerse themselves in different cultures, further enhancing their educational experience.

Despite the numerous benefits of attending a boarding school, there are also challenges that come with this unique educational experience boardings schools. One of the main challenges is homesickness, as students may struggle with being away from their families for an extended period of time Homesickness can be a significant source of stress and anxiety for some students, requiring them to develop coping strategies to navigate their feelings and adjust to life on campus Schools often have counselors and support services in place to help students deal with homesickness and other emotional challenges that may arise.

Another challenge of attending a boarding school is the lack of privacy and personal space Living in close quarters with other students means that students have limited privacy and must learn to navigate shared living spaces and communal facilities This lack of personal space can be challenging for some students, especially those who value their alone time and solitude However, it also teaches students valuable lessons in communication, compromise, and conflict resolution as they learn to navigate living with others in a communal environment.
